| 1 | Mesenchymal stem cell-derived exosomes promote neurogenesis and cognitive function recovery in a mouse model of Alzheimer’s disease显示文摘Studies have shown that mesenchymal stem cell-derived exosomes can enhance neural plasticity and improve cognitive impairment.The purpose of this study was to investigate the effects of mesenchymal stem cell-derived exosomes on neurogenesis and cognitive capacity in a mouse model of Alzheimer’s disease.Alzheimer’s disease mouse models were established by injection of beta amyloid 1?42 aggregates into dentate gyrus bilaterally.Morris water maze and novel object recognition tests were performed to evaluate mouse cognitive deficits at 14 and 28 days after administration.Afterwards,neurogenesis in the subventricular zone was determined by immunofluorescence using doublecortin and PSA-NCAM antibodies.Results showed that mesenchymal stem cells-derived exosomes stimulated neurogenesis in the subventricular zone and alleviated beta amyloid 1?42-induced cognitive impairment,and these effects are similar to those shown in the mesenchymal stem cells.These findings provide evidence to validate the possibility of developing cell-free therapeutic strategies for Alzheimer’s disease.All procedures and experiments were approved by Institutional Animal Care and Use Committee(CICUAL)(approval No.CICUAL 2016-011)on April 25,2016. | Edwin E. | 17 | Productive Response of Brassica rapa L.subsp.chinensis to Application of VIUSID Agro显示文摘In order to evaluate the effect of VIUSID agro on the yield response of a pak choi harvest,a randomised block experiment was designed with four treatments and three replications.The treatments were dosages of 0.1,0.2 and 0.3 L/ha and one control.The number of leaves per plant and the fresh and dry mass of the plant were measured.In addition,growth indexes were evaluated,such as relative growth rate,active growth rate,harvest index and agricultural yield.The number of leaves per plant was significantly greater at 35 days after sowing(das)for 0.2 L/ha and 0.3 L/ha treatments,with increases of 15.0%and 14.17%relative to the control.Regarding plant length and fresh mass at the final evaluation,the treatments using higher dosages produced the best results.Regarding the active growth rate,the 0.2 L/ha dosage produced the best effects,and regarding relative growth rate,the 0.2 L/ha and 0.3 L/ha dosages produced the best results relative to the control.The harvest index did not benefit from the used dosages,while a higher agricultural yield was achieved using the 0.2 L/ha and 0.3 L/ha dosages at 18.03%and 12.88%compared to the control.Therefore,VIUSID agro positively influenced the yield behaviour of pak choi. | Kolima Pena Calzada Dilier Olivera Viciedo Alexander Calero Juan Carlos Rodríguez Bulent Kukurtcu Yanet Milagros Placenciaálvarez Alexei Castro Salas | 2019 | Journal of Agricultural Science and Technology(B)2019,9,2: | 0 |
| 18 | An egg-shell bifunctional CeO_(2)-modified NiPd/Al_(2) O_(3) catalyst for petrochemical processes involving selective hydrogenation and hydroisomerization显示文摘The catalytic performance during the 1-butyne hydrogenation using two reduced Al_(2) O_(3)-supported Pdbased catalysts was carried out in a total recirculation system with an external fixed-bed reactor.The lab-prepared egg-shell NiPd/CeO_(2)-Al_(2) O_(3) catalyst(NiPdCe) with Pd loading=0.5 wt%,Ni/Pd atomic ratio=1 and CeO_(2) loading=3 wt% was synthesized and characterized,and it was compared with an egg-shell Al_(2) O_(3)-supported Pd based commercial catalyst(PdCC).The reduced catalysts were characterized by X-ray diffraction,X-ray photoelectron spectroscopy,and high-resolution transmission electron microscopy.The textural characteristics and ammonia temperature-programmed desorption profiles of the fresh(unreduced) catalysts were also obtained.Both catalysts show high 1-butyne conversion and selectivity to 1-butene,but the catalysts also present important differences between hydroisomerizing and hydrogenating capabilities.NiPdCe catalyst shows higher capability for hydroisomerization reactions,while the PdCC catalyst exhibits higher hydrogenating capability.The observed catalytic performances can be interesting for some industrial processes and can provide a guideline for the development of a Pd-based catalyst with specific catalytic properties. | Franklin J.Mendez Javier A.Alves Yahse Rojas-Challa Oscar Corona Yanet Villasana Julia Guerra German Garcia-Colli Osvaldo M.Martinez Joaquin L.Brito | 2021 | Journal of Rare Earths2021,39,11: | 0 |
| 19 | Arsenic and chromium resistance mechanisms in the Micrococcus luteus group显示文摘High arsenic(As)and chromium(Cr)concentrations are currently receiving attention because of their negative effects on the environment and human health.Microorganisms inhabiting contaminated environments have developed resistance mechanisms against the toxicity of these pollutants.Indeed,members of the bacterial genus Micrococcus have been isolated from different toxic metal-contaminated environments;however,knowledge concerning its resistance mechanisms to As and Cr toxicity remains limited.Micrococcus luteus strains(An24,Mh,NE2TL6,and NE2TTS4)were isolated from the endosphere and soil of two heavy metal-contaminated sites in Mexico to identify differences in the resistance mechanisms by the M.luteus group.The strains were resistant to As(As^(3+)and As^(5+)),chromate,dichromate,cobalt,copper,nickel,and zinc.Genome analysis indicated that the heavy metal-resistant strains(An24,Mh,NE2TL6,and NE2TTS4)could be assigned to the M.luteus group and had more heavy metal-resistant genes(transporters,chaperones,and enzymes)compared to reference strains of the M.luteus group,M.luteus NCTC 2665^(T)and Micrococcus endophyticus JCM 16951^(T).The resistant bacteria were able to biotransform As^(3+)and As^(5+)through a carbon source-dependent mechanism.The biotransformation of As5+was potentially carried out in the cytoplasm through a thioredoxin-dependent pathway,which may be coupled with biosorption.A qualitative analysis of organic acids(OAs)identified a change in the OA profile of the metal-resistant strains that was As-or Cr-dependent.Our genomic and phenotypic findings suggest that the four M.luteus group strains evaluated in the current study have developed resistance mechanisms that may enable their survival in contaminated sites. | Ivan ARROYO-HERRERA Brenda ROMÁN-PONCE Rafael BUSTAMANTE-BRITO Joseph GUEVARA-LUNA Erika Yanet TAPIA-GARCÍA Violeta LARIOS-SERRATO Nannan ZHANG Paulina ESTRADA-DE LOS SANTOS En Tao WANG María Soledad VÁSQUEZ-MURRIETA | 2023 | Pedosphere2023,33,4: | 0 |
